Subject: On-call handover — FareForge rules engine

Hi Tomas,

Quiet week overall. One open item: the FareForge shipping-fee rules engine is occasionally double-applying the oversized-parcel surcharge when two zone rules overlap. A hotfix is staged but not deployed; deployment window is Thursday. Watch the surcharge-mismatch dashboard until then. The runbook is current as of Monday. If anything escalates, reach the rules team at the address below.

alerts address for kafof-bagag: kasael@olvarqdyn.corp

## Changed defaults

Heads up: the Ledgerline tax-rate lookup cache now defaults to a 15-minute TTL instead of 24 hours. Turns out rates in the Veldt County sandbox were going stale mid-demo, which was embarrassing. Eviction is now LRU rather than FIFO, and the cache warms on boot. If you're reviewing, check that nothing hardcodes the old TTL. The new defaults land as follows.

deployment values, bajop-taweg:
holwyn:
  log_level: debug
  metrics_host: metrics.holwyn.zemvarsys.internal
  pool_size: 32

If your Squatterhawk scanner account gets locked mid-release (happens more than you'd think), don't open a new one — the package allowlist is tied to your seat. Hit the recovery console, verify with your team lead, and re-seed the scanner config. To finish, the console will ask for the recovery passphrase, which is as follows.

recovery phrase for tafop-fawep: zorwyn-ulaox

## Tillhammer Payments — Environment Notes: Flaky Integration Tests

The integration suite against the sandbox ledger has been flaky since the Korvane upgrade. Most failures are timeouts in the refund-reconciliation tests, which depend on the mock clearinghouse warming up. Retry once before escalating; three consecutive failures mean the sandbox itself is degraded, and you should fail over to the Bruntwood replica. Do not mute the suite — it has caught two real double-charge bugs. The test environment runs with these configuration values.

service settings:
[druix]
host = druix.zemvargrid.example
user = druix_svc
database = druix_prod